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Beach Pebble Look Vinyl Flooring

  • Design and realism: Pebble and wave motifs vary in level of detail. For a natural beach vibe, prioritize tiles with textured printing and natural color tones that mimic river stones or sea-washed surfaces.
  • Tile size and layout: Larger tiles (e.g., 12×24 inches) make spaces appear bigger and reduce grout lines, while 12×12 inch tiles offer easier trimming around edges. Consider room dimensions and layout complexity when selecting sizes.
  • Installation method: Peel-and-stick options simplify DIY projects and are ideal for flat, dry, sealed surfaces. For high-traffic areas or moisture-prone rooms, choose tiles with strong adhesive backing and durable wear layers.
  • Durability and wear resistance: Look for higher mil or gauge vinyl with protective UV coatings. This helps resist scuffs, stains, and sunlight exposure, preserving the beachy look over time.
  • Moisture suitability: For bathrooms or kitchens, ensure the vinyl is water-resistant or waterproof and that the substrate is properly prepared to prevent peeling.
  • Coverage and project scope: Calculate total area to estimate tile quantities. Some boxes cover 16–20 square feet, others offer larger tiles for quicker coverage. Extra tiles are recommended for trimming and future repairs.
  • Maintenance: Most vinyl planks and tiles are easy to clean with mild cleaners. Avoid abrasive scrubs that could dull the textured finish.
  • Color coordination: Pair beach pebble tones with complementary fixtures (sand, seafoam, driftwood) to achieve a cohesive coastal palette across rooms.
  • Warranty and brand support: Check product warranties and customer support options, especially for longer-term investments in high-traffic areas.
  • Removability: If you’re renting or planning to redecorate, opt for fully removable peel-and-stick options that won’t damage existing flooring.
